#567779 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#567779 is composed of 33.7% red, 46.7%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.9%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 183.4 degrees, a saturation of 16.9% and a lightness of 40.6%. #567779 color hex could be obtained by blending #aceef2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666666.

#567779 color description : Mostly desaturated dark cyan.

#567779 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#567779 has RGB values of R:86, G:119,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.02,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5666681.

Shades and Tints of #567779

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050606 is the darkest color, while #fafb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#567779

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666969 is the less saturated color, while #06bec9 is the most saturated one.
